Bruegel - Youth Hostel good place for a rest.


I booked quite late in the day and Brussels is not cheap so was
glad to get a bed for the night under 30 Euros, I Paid 24,20 euro
for a bed in a 2 bed bunk room, they said it was the price for
sharing but if your lucky they won`t stick another person in the room
if your alone and no one else checks in for the same deal.


135 beds
#

22 rooms with 2 beds
#

1 room with 3 beds
#

21 rooms with 4 beds

Breakfast, sheets and taxes are included

Unique Quality:
A nice location and a 10 minute walk from “Gare Central – Centraal Station”. in a new building within walking distance from one of Europe's finest urban views, Brussels' magnificent central square, Grand Place.
Warning, when eating the free YH breakfast, all food and drinks are put away not a second later than 9 o`clock. 1 minute after 9, u won`t even get a coffee refill or a cornflake.

If only life imitated art

This YHA hostel is named after the great Flemish painter Bruegel...and like I said in the intro, 'if only life imitated art' then this place might be worth staying at!
The Good: The location is actually really good. Close to Gare du Midi, in the street behind Place du Petit Sablon, and within 10 minutes walk of Grand Place.
The Bad: Breakfast consists of bread with butter, jam, or cheese. Yes, I know this is a typical YHA breakfast, but this is one of the lowest-end ones I've had. When asking the receptionist for a recommendation about where to get a typical Brussels dinner, her response was 'Here at the hostel'. There is lockout from 10-2, conveniently not mentioned on the website.
The Ugly: No soap dispensers in the washrooms?!? Push-button showers that turn off every 30 seconds and then require 15 seconds of fiddling to get the temperature bearable.
In short, would I stay here again? Not a chance.

Youth Hostel

The hostel is conveniently located not too far from Grand Place. I think to walk there will take about 10-15 minutes. The hostel is very cheap. Rate is already from 12.50 EUR in a 12 persons dorm, including breakfast and sheets!! The negative thing about the hostel is that there is a 1am curfew!
